This is just one of those dumb questions. When you guys are running flash pacs or similar tuning products and you say you are running 89 or the 91 setting . R u actually putting 89 or 91 octane in the tank? and does the increased mileage really offset the cost of the more expensive gas? I know be gentle with you replies. Thanks

The Superchips Flashpaq is a handheld tuner that allows you to tweak your engines performance, spark timing, transmission shift points, etc...
There are several tunes available on the Flashpaq. There is 87 Performance, 91 Performance, 93 Performance, Tow Tune, etc....
If you run a 91 Tune, then you should be running at least 91 octane gas in your tank. Example - I run 87 Octane and I run 87 or higher octane. If I ran 91 octane, I would run either 91 or 93 octane (not 89 or 87).
It depends on the tune you use. And as for costs, it definitely is worth it for me! I am running 87 with 89 octane. I get around 18-19mpg (moderate throttle) with my 3.21's and 33s. I drive about 30 to 40 minutes round trip 5 days a week for work, and I can't even remember the last time I filled up lol. Stock tune, I was getting 16.5-17 with a light foot. Heavy throttle with my flashpaq now and I will get about 16.5 to 17
